Transaction e68593807ce39b950956a2b83646c0bbf854c8f303c08b03a772646899828761
1 Input
1 Output
-
e68593807ce39b950956a2b83646c0bbf854c8f303c08b03a772646899828761:0
- value
- 96337
- script pubkey
- OP_0 OP_PUSHBYTES_32 f7c27351f0e06bb0356ecff0a58c90553385e1a23063de322798f13ca8210322
- address
- bc1q7lp8x50sup4mqdtwelc2trys25ectcdzxp3auv38nrcne2ppqv3q39e6ph